Honestly if expectations weren't so high after Half-Life 2, we probably would have had a third entry by now. A problem with universal acclaim is trying to replicate it a second time. If Half-Life 3 came out now, the hype would build as would expectations of it being 'the next big thing' as Half-Life 2 was, and failure to meet potentially unrealistic expectations would actually hurt Valve. For them it probably comes down to 'more likely to fail than succeed, so why bother?'. It also doesn't help that they've sat on it for as long as they have with most, if not all the people who worked on the previous entries have since left the company.

It's interesting but after all this time i don't think it's possible to launch a HL3 game without disappointing fans in some way.
Do they keep the old mechanics and risk the game feeling dated?
Do they overhaul the game play systems to be more competitive and risk alienating hardcore fans?
Who writes the story as the writers from the original have long since parted ways with valve?
Is it even worth it? HL2 ep 2 was released in 2007 games have evolved dramatically in the past 12 years and the same techniques and story devices have been surpassed these days and valve hasn't released a fully story driven game since portal 2 in 2011 (even that's a little debatable as to how much story it had IMO it was light on story intentionally but lots of fun).

Most fans have developed their own theories and there are so many possibilities out there with the direction the story could have went maybe Valve don't want a 3 because it will never live up to fans and their own story they create after ep 2.

If we see anything HL related from vavle i would prefer it to be set around an entirely new cast

Gearbox did the expansions for Half-Life; Blue Shift & Opposing Force. They also served as a liaison between Sony and Valve during the early years, creating Half-Life Decay for the PS2. Arkane would be a decent second choice if Viktor Antonov is still there
